Unfortunately, i do not like the taste of vanilla MP, so i'm always looking for ways to hide its flavor. First, i used syrups from da vinci gourmet which work well, but i wanted more options.

When i was a child, i drank plenty of kool aid with tons of sugar. I'm sure many of you can relate. Anyway, the kool aid itself comes in unsweetened little packets. If one looks at the nutrition profile, all of the flavors have absolutely zero macronutrients. Some flavors may have a little sodium. I decided to add a little unsweetened kool aid to my MP/100% egg shakes.

My first shake was waaay too strong because i used 1/2 of the packet. I quickly learned i only need to sprinkle a very small amount of the kool aid to dramatically alter the flavor of the shake. Depending on the flavor, a packet of kool aid will last between 3-6 shakes.

Try it for yourself. I had black cherry this morning, pink lemonade and kiwi-watermelon yesterday.

Fitdoc,

You and I have the same idea about MP. I was using different sugar-free pudding mixes. Now and then, a great summer treat is mixing in the full bag of SF Jello with MP then letting it set over night. It has to be stirred about every 20 to 30 minutes until it begins to thicken.

try crystal lite mornings, its a carb/cal free alternative to oj. mix vanilla w that and ice and it tastes like an orange creme pop. i also like the RED flavors as well mixed w/ vanilla and ice.

The sugar free puddings are great if you are looking for a different way to use the proteins. Try 3 scoops of Ultra Size Vanilla, sugar free-fat free white chocolate pudding, and water to make a thick pudding. Cut up the strawberries and canteloupe. This makes a great fruit dip.
